Wasted Days and Wasted Nights
Freddy Fender (Baldemar Huerta) recorded "Wasted Days and Wasted Nights" (B. Huerta - W. Duncan) on the Duncan label in 1959. He was known as a member of The Texas Tornados (Doug Sahm, Flaco Jiménez, and Augie Meyers) and Los Super Seven (Los Lobos' David Hidalgo and Cesar Rosas, Flaco Jiménez, Ruben Ramos, Joe Ely, and country singer Rick Trevino). South of the border he was known as "Baldy Huerta", "El Be-Bop Kid" and "Eddie Con Los Shades".
The hit "Wasted Days and Wasted Nights" (Freddy Fender - Wayne Duncan - Huey Meaux) came from the 1975 ABC-Dot album "Before the Next Teardrop Falls". The single peaked at number eight on the Pop chart, number nine on Easy Listening and topped the Country chart.
